Do you use one? a manos riding crop adds 20% to a horses speed, and a whopping 50% speed to the horses auto run, for when you're auto pathing somewhere.
Other than that, its all skills and speed stat (their horseshoes). Some sites (and players) will claim horses have speed brackets (claiming speed jumps at 150.1, 160.1, 170.1 etc), but this isn't the least accurate, anyone can test and attest that crop and a horses overall speed and skills are the only driver.

Granverre is your budget speed option, it shares the max 8% boost with Krogdalo (not present in that older video), that is far more expensive mostly because of the player buffs provided.

What I do is.... I hold my Shift+W+F keys all at once.
Although it is not as fast as including Drift it is still faster than most others riding since my animation lag is about 1 second before Sprint. Instant Accel follows perfectly afterward.
So.... once I get going = Sprint, Instant Accel, 1 second, Sprint, Instant Accel, 1 second, and so on etc....
If I had S:Instant Accel like my other slower horse, that would follow my Instant Accel causing me to go even faster. Holding my Shift+W+F keys all at once. When I get going = Sprint, Instant Accel, S:Instant Accel, 1 second, Sprint, Instant Accel, S:Instant Accel, 1 second.
